Prévia do material em texto
Tecnologia de Informação: Failover Automático A tecnologia de informação tem revolucionado o modo como as empresas operam e se comunicam. Um dos aspectos mais críticos dessa evolução é o failover automático, que se destaca pela sua importância na continuidade dos negócios e na minimização de downtime. Este ensaio abordará o conceito de failover automático, sua aplicação nas infraestruturas tecnológicas, os benefícios que proporciona e as perspectivas futuras dessa tecnologia. O failover automático refere-se à capacidade de um sistema de TI de transferir suas operações de um componente falho para um componente em funcionamento, sem intervenção manual. Este processo é vital para empresas que dependem de sistemas em tempo real, como bancos, hospitais e serviços online. O failover pode ser aplicado a servidores, redes, bancos de dados e até mesmo serviços em nuvem. Historicamente, o conceito de failover tem suas raízes nas práticas de redundância de sistemas. Desde os primórdios da computação, a necessidade de proteger dados e manter sistemas operacionais contínuos levou as organizações a desenvolver estratégias para lidar com falhas. Os sistemas de failover foram inicialmente aplicados em principais servidores, onde a perda de dados poderia resultar em grandes prejuízos. Com o crescimento da utilização da internet e das aplicações em nuvem, a implementação de failover tornou-se uma norma em ambientes de TI. Um dos aspectos positivos do failover automático é a minimização do tempo de inatividade. Quando um componente falha, o sistema redireciona automaticamente as operações para um backup, permitindo que os usuários continuem acessando os serviços. Isso é crucial em setores como serviços financeiros, onde cada segundo de inatividade pode resultar em perdas significativas. Além disso, a automação desse processo reduz a necessidade de intervenção manual, diminuindo a possibilidade de erro humano e aumentando a eficiência operacional. Influentes na área de tecnologia da informação, pessoas como Bill Gates e Steve Jobs desempenharam papéis cruciais no desenvolvimento de sistemas que incorporam failover automático. A Microsoft, sob a liderança de Gates, introduziu soluções como o Microsoft Cluster Service, que se concentram em alta disponibilidade. Por outro lado, a Apple, com Jobs à frente, priorizou a experiência do usuário e a robustez dos sistemas, influenciando também as práticas de redundância e recuperação em suas plataformas. Além disso, devemos considerar as perspectivas futuras do failover automático à luz das novas tecnologias. A crescente adoção de inteligência artificial e aprendizado de máquina promete revolucionar a gestão de failover. Ferramentas baseadas em IA podem prever falhas com antecedência e realocar recursos antes que uma interrupção ocorra, aprimorando a resiliência dos sistemas. Isso não apenas melhorará a eficiência, mas também trará novos desafios em termos de segurança e privacidade de dados. Outro aspecto importante a ser explorado é o impacto do failover automático na nuvem. Com a migração de muitas operações para infraestruturas em nuvem, o conceito de failover se tornou ainda mais relevante. Provedores de nuvem como Amazon Web Services e Microsoft Azure implementam failover automático em suas ofertas, garantindo que os serviços permaneçam acessíveis mesmo em caso de falhas no hardware ou software. Esse ambiente distribuído permite que grandes volumes de dados sejam gerenciados de maneira eficaz, aumentando a robustez dos sistemas. Adicionalmente, o failover automático é um elemento essencial nas práticas de DevOps. Essa abordagem integra equipes de desenvolvimento e operações, permitindo que a recuperação após falhas seja parte do ciclo de vida do software. As operações contínuas apoiadas por failover automático garantem que os desenvolvimentos sejam implantados sem interrupções significativas nos serviços, promovendo um ambiente de produção mais fluido. Entretanto, é importante destacar que, apesar dos benefícios, o failover automático não é isento de desafios. A complexidade dos sistemas modernos pode dificultar a implementação efetiva de soluções de failover. Além disso, o custo associado à manutenção de sistemas redundantes pode ser um fator limitante para empresas menores. A necessidade de testes rigorosos para garantir que o failover funcione adequadamente pode também representar um desafio considerável. Por fim, a evolução incessante da tecnologia de informação sugere que o failover automático continuará a se expandir e se adaptar. A integração de novas tecnologias, aliada ao crescimento das demandas por serviços contínuos, tornará essa prática cada vez mais necessária. As empresas que abraçarem essa necessidade estarão melhor posicionadas para enfrentar as interrupções, mantendo a confiança de seus clientes e garantindo sua própria sustentabilidade. Em conclusão, o failover automático se apresenta como um componente vital na estratégia de continuidade dos negócios na era digital. Sua implementação eficaz não apenas garante a operação contínua, mas também reflete a adaptabilidade e a inovação do setor de tecnologia da informação, desafiando empresas a se prepararem para um futuro interconectado e resiliente. A reflexão sobre as práticas atuais e futuras relacionadas ao failover automático é essencial para garantir que as empresas não apenas sobrevivam, mas prosperem em um mundo em constante mudança. Tecnologia de Informação e Inferência Distribuída A tecnologia da informação tem se tornado uma parte essencial da sociedade contemporânea. A inferência distribuída é um conceito que irá ser explorado neste ensaio, abordando seu histórico, impacto, contribuições de indivíduos influentes e possíveis desenvolvimentos futuros. Compreender a inferência distribuída é crucial para aprimorar o processamento de dados em tempo real, especialmente em um mundo conectado e marcado pela geração de grandes volumes de informações. A inferência distribuída refere-se ao processo em que vários sistemas ou nós colaboram para analisar e inferir dados, geralmente em estruturas de rede. Este conceito é fundamental para a inteligência artificial e aprendizado de máquina, onde um sistema pode se beneficiar da experiência de outros. A colaboração entre diferentes sistemas permite um processamento mais eficiente e eficaz da informação. O desenvolvimento dessa tecnologia se deu em parte devido ao aumento do volume de dados gerados. Com a explosão da internet e a digitalização de diversos setores, a necessidade de gerenciar e interpretar dados de forma hábil e rápida é mais relevante do que nunca. Nos últimos anos, diversas empresas de tecnologia têm incorporado técnicas de inferência distribuída em suas operações. Por exemplo, empresas como Google e Amazon utilizam essa abordagem para otimizar suas recomendações de produtos, melhorando a experiência do usuário e aumentando a eficiência operacional. Além disso, a inferência distribuída tem potencialidades significativas na área da saúde, onde pode ser utilizada para prever surtos de doenças com base em dados de várias fontes, como redes sociais e registros de saúde públicos. Os impactos da inferência distribuída vão além do crescimento econômico e da otimização de processos. Esse conceito ajuda a criar uma sociedade mais informada, onde decisões podem ser tomadas com base em análises robustas de dados. No entanto, também levanta questões éticas e de privacidade. À medida que mais dados são coletados e analisados, as preocupações sobre a proteção da privacidade individual aumentam. Como podemos garantir que a coleta e análise de informações respeitem os direitos individuais? Estas são questões que ainda carecem de respostas claras. Dentre os indivíduos que se destacaram na área, podemos citar Geoffrey Hinton, considerado um dos pioneiros em aprendizado de máquina e redes neurais. Seu trabalho ajudou a estabelecer os fundamentos da inferência distribuída como a conhecemos hoje. Outro nome importante é Yann LeCun, que contribuiu significativamentepara o desenvolvimento de algoritmos que permitem que máquinas aprendam e realizem inferências a partir de grandes volumes de dados. Essas inovações têm sido um fator crucial na evolução da inteligência artificial na última década. Do ponto de vista acadêmico, a inferência distribuída também está ganhando destaque em pesquisas e estudos. Universidades e instituições de pesquisa estão cada vez mais interessadas em desenvolver métodos que utilizem a inferência distribuída para resolver problemas complexos. Por exemplo, a combinação de inferência distribuída com métodos de modelagem preditiva pode levar a avanços significativos em áreas como gerenciamento de riscos e previsão de tendências de mercado. No entanto, o futuro da inferência distribuída não é apenas brilhante. Existem desafios a serem enfrentados. A segurança é uma preocupação crescente; à medida que as redes se tornam mais complexas, a vulnerabilidade a ataques cibernéticos aumenta. Portanto, investigações sobre como proteger dados e sistemas se tornaram uma prioridade. Além disso, o equilíbrio entre inovação e regulamentação continua a ser um tema de debate fervoroso. À medida que as tecnologias emergem, é necessário garantir que sua implementação seja realizada de maneira ética. Em conclusão, a tecnologia da informação e a inferência distribuída desempenham papéis cruciais na transformação digital da sociedade. O impacto dessa abordagem vai desde a otimização de processos até a melhoria da tomada de decisões informadas. No entanto, juntamente com as vantagens vêm desafios que precisam ser abordados para que a tecnologia possa ser utilizada de forma ética e segura. O futuro da inferência distribuída será moldado por pesquisadores, desenvolvedores e legisladores que buscam não apenas avançar a tecnologia, mas também proteger os direitos dos indivíduos e garantir a privacidade em um mundo cada vez mais conectado. A importância contínua de estudar e aprimorar essas tecnologias é indiscutível, e seu desenvolvimento só deve aumentar nas próximas décadas.